Tour Manager: An Exciting Profession in the Cultural and Entertainment Industry

Working as a tour manager is a dream job for many who love culture, music, and entertainment. As a tour manager, or "Other organizer" as it can also be called, one plays a central role in organizing and coordinating various types of events and tours. Here we will take a closer look at what it means to be a tour manager, what salary one can expect, and what prerequisites and requirements are needed to get a job in this exciting profession.

Job Duties and Responsibilities

As a tour manager, one is responsible for planning, organizing, and executing various types of events and tours. It can involve concerts, theater performances, festivals, or other cultural events. A tour manager handles everything from logistics and scheduling to marketing and communication with artists and technicians. It is a creative and challenging job that requires good planning skills, flexibility, and strong organizational abilities.

Salary and Statistics

According to the latest statistics, the average salary for tour managers is 39 400 SEK per month. There has been a positive increase from the previous year when the average salary was 35 600 SEK. It is also interesting to note that there is a gender pay gap in the salary for tour managers. Men earn an average of 38 300 SEK while women earn 40 300 SEK, which means that women earn 105% of what men do in this profession.

Education and Prerequisites

To become a successful tour manager, a degree in event management, cultural administration, or similar fields is usually required. It is important to have knowledge and experience in the cultural and entertainment industry as well as a good network of contacts within the industry. Being flexible, able to work under pressure, and having a passion for culture and music are also important qualities that a tour manager needs.

Tips for Those Who Want to Work as a Tour Manager

For those who dream of working as a tour manager, it is important to gain experience through internships or volunteer work in the cultural and events industry. Building a strong network and contacts within the industry can also be crucial to getting a job as a tour manager. Be prepared to work irregular hours and travel extensively in connection with various tours and events.
